It is a: Humectant, drawing moisture into the skin Emollient, helping to soften skin Solvent, dispersing and stabilizing formulas Preservative booster, enhancing the antimicrobial activity of other preservatives Adenosine is a purine nucleoside that your body already makes in every cell. In skincare, it acts mainly as a skin conditioning and anti-aging agent. The way it works is fairly well mapped out: Your skin has cells called fibroblasts that build collagen (the stuff that keeps skin firm and smooth). Adenosine basically flips a switch on these cells that tells them to get to work making more collagen and other proteins. These cells slow down on their own as skin ages, so Adenosine helps give them a little nudge to keep going. The clinical backing is pretty solid too. A blind, randomized, placebo-controlled trial of 126 women aged 45-65 tested a 0.1% cream twice daily and found real improvements in crow's feet and frown lines using a precise 3D skin-mapping technique; these changes showed up by week 3 and held at 2 months. A later study using Adenosine-loaded dissolving microneedle patches reported gains in wrinkle depth, dermal density, elasticity, and hydration. On concentrations, South Korea's Ministry of Food and Drug Safety has set 0.04% as the approved functional anti-wrinkle level. You'll typically see this ingredient used somewhere in the 0.04-0.1% range since it works at low doses. This ingredient has been found safe for cosmetics with the data showing no irritation or sensitization. Overall, this is a great ingredient for any anti-aging routine and has no photosensitizing effect, so it suits both AM and PM use. This ingredient is better known as bemotrizinol or Tinosorb S and is one of the best broad-spectrum UV filters in modern sunscreen. It works by absorbing UV light across a whole range (280-400 nm) with peaks around 310 nm (UVB) and 340-345 nm (UVA). This means it covers UVB plus the deeper UVA wavelengths that drive photoaging and pigmentation. Another pro? It's exceptionally photostable, barely degrades in sunlight, and acts as a "bodyguard" for less stable filters. That's why you'll see it paired with avobenzone or octinoxate; this team up ensures they keep working through sun exposure. Safety reviews have been reassuring across the board. This ingredient shows low absorption through the skin, rarely irritates, and lab studies found it doesn't act like a hormone in the body (a concern that's been raised about some older sunscreen filters).
